glycol and polypropylene hydrometer
MaryBoswell
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-05-12 15:41:58
A glycol and polypropylene hydrometer is a specialized tool used primarily to measure the specific gravity (SG) of engine coolants and antifreeze solutions, which are primarily made of ethylene or propylene glycol. These hydrometers are calibrated specifically for these substances’ density ranges, different from those used for measuring other liquids like alcohol or battery acid. Knowing the specific gravity of the coolant helps in assessing its freezing point, boiling point, and overall effectiveness in a vehicle’s cooling system. Regular checks with a glycol hydrometer can prevent engine overheating or freezing, ensuring the longevity and efficiency of the cooling system. For accurate readings, ensure the liquid is at the recommended temperature as specified by the hydrometer’s manufacturer. Utilizing a polypropylene hydrometer is crucial for maintaining optimal engine performance and preventing costly repairs due to coolant system failures.

hdpe ductility
TobeyNorris
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-05-08 11:26:45
High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) is known for its high strength-to-density ratio, making it a popular choice for various applications, from water pipes to shopping bags. One of the notable properties of HDPE is its ductility. Ductility refers to the material’s ability to deform under tensile stress, which for HDPE, means it can stretch quite considerably before breaking. This characteristic is particularly beneficial in applications where flexibility is crucial, such as in underground pipes that need to withstand external pressures or environmental conditions that cause materials to expand or contract. The molecular structure of HDPE, which includes long linear chains with few branches, is what contributes to its ductility. As a result, HDPE can be recycled and reshaped, which further enhances its appeal in industries looking for sustainable material options. pipe size dimensions chart
DeanLocke
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-05-06 06:38:48
Pipe size dimensions are typically categorized by nominal pipe size (NPS) and diameter nominal (DN) in the US and many other parts of the world, which provides a standardized method to define the nominal diameter of the pipe, which is not necessarily equal to the actual physical outer or inner diameter. For example, a pipe with NPS 2 will have an actual outer diameter of 2.375 inches. Pipe thickness is also an important dimension and is specified by the schedule number; common schedules include 40, 80, and 160, with higher numbers indicating thicker walls. This system allows for the clear specification and selection of pipes for various applications, taking into consideration the flow rate, pressure requirements, and material compatibility. Charts are available that list the outer diameter, inner diameter, and wall thickness for each pipe size and schedule, providing a comprehensive guide for engineers, plumbers, and purchasers.

what is synthetic yarn
QuintionGodwin
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-05-05 13:18:19
Synthetic yarn is made from man-made materials, primarily derived from petrochemicals, unlike natural yarns that come from plant or animal fibers. The most common types include nylon, polyester, acrylic, and polypropylene. These materials are polymer-based, which means they are created through a chemical process that combines small molecules into a larger compound. Synthetic yarns are known for their durability, elasticity, and resistance to moisture and mildew, making them popular in various applications from clothing to industrial products. They can also be engineered to possess specific qualities such as flame resistance or reduced environmental impact, although they often face criticism for their non-biodegradable nature. Advances in recycling processes and the development of biodegradable synthetic fibers are addressing some of these environmental concerns.

density of hdpe lb in3
MaricoSam
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-05-03 04:09:39
High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) is a versatile polymer used in various applications including containers, piping, and plastic parts. Its density is one of the defining characteristics, making it different from other types of polyethylene. HDPE typically has a density range between 0.033 to 0.038 lb/in³. This range allows for a balance between strength, toughness, and flexibility, making HDPE an ideal material for products that require durability without excessive weight. Its relatively high density compared to other polymers also contributes to its resistance to permeation by water, solvents, and gases, enhancing its utility in packaging and barrier applications.

how hard is polypropylene to drill thru
AndyAbraham
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-04-29 07:59:59
Drilling through polypropylene is relatively easy compared to other plastics or metals due to its lower melting point and softer nature. However, care must be taken to select the appropriate drill bit – one designed for plastics is ideal, as it prevents the material from melting or cracking during the process. Applying too much pressure or speed can cause heat build-up, leading to melting or deforming the polypropylene around the drill site. To ensure a clean and precise hole, it’s advisable to start with a small pilot hole and gradually increase to the desired size, maintaining a moderate speed and applying gentle pressure. Cooling the area with water or air can also help minimize heat build-up. Always wear protective gear to safeguard against plastic shavings and debris.

reaction of caustic soda with chlorine
TonyNoel
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-04-25 05:20:34
When caustic soda (sodium hydroxide, NaOH) reacts with chlorine (Cl2), it undergoes a chemical process that primarily results in sodium hypochlorite (NaOCl), water (H2O), and sodium chloride (NaCl). This reaction is significant in producing bleach and disinfectants. The overall equation for this exothermic reaction is: Cl2 + 2NaOH → NaCl + NaOCl + H2O. The temperature and concentration of the reacting solutions can affect the reaction’s products, potentially yielding sodium chlorate (NaClO3) at higher temperatures. This reaction is fundamental in the chemical industry, particularly in water treatment and the manufacture of household cleaning agents. It exemplifies the application of basic chemistry principles in creating products essential for sanitation and hygiene.

is claria ink dye or pigment
CathyIsaiah
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-04-24 09:39:02
Claria Ink, developed by Epson, is a type of ink used in their range of inkjet printers. It comes in two main varieties: Claria Dye Ink and Claria Ultra HD Pigment Ink. Claria Dye Ink is known for its high-gloss, vibrant colors, making it ideal for photo printing due to its wider color gamut and smooth gradations. On the other hand, Claria Ultra HD Pigment Ink is designed for longevity and durability, producing prints that resist fading, smudging, and water. The pigment-based version is more suitable for professional documents and artworks that require precise, sharp details and archival quality. Choosing between them depends on the user’s specific needs: dye ink for stunning photos and pigment ink for durable prints.

motor oil vs synthetic
IanKatrine
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-04-24 05:33:03
Motor oil, traditionally derived from crude oil, has been the standard for engine lubrication. It offers reliable performance under normal driving conditions but requires regular changes every 3,000 to 5,000 miles. Synthetic oil, on the other hand, is engineered chemically to provide superior protection and efficiency. It operates better at extreme temperatures, offering quicker engine start-up in cold weather and robust protection in high heat. Furthermore, synthetic oil can extend drain intervals, reaching up to 7,500 – 15,000 miles before needing a change. Although more expensive initially, its enhanced durability and performance may lead to cost savings over time by reducing wear and tear and improving fuel economy. When choosing between the two, consider your vehicle’s requirements, your driving conditions, and how you balance upfront costs versus long-term benefits.

is polyester thick or thin
JeffNehemiah
EileenGladstone
Release Time:
2024-04-23 01:35:01
Polyester fabric can vary widely in thickness, as its characteristics are highly dependent on the way it’s woven or knit and its intended use. This versatility makes polyester suitable for a broad range of applications, from sheer curtains to thick, insulated jackets. The thickness of a polyester fabric is determined during the manufacturing process, where fibers can be spun into yarns of varying weights and densities. Thus, it’s not accurate to categorize polyester as exclusively thin or thick; it’s adaptable to both lightweight and heavy-duty applications. This flexibility is one of polyester’s key advantages, allowing for its use in a diverse array of products, including clothing, home furnishings, and industrial materials.
